[0002] To overcome the numerous problems associated with conventional laparoscopic surgery and expand the application of minimally invasive surgery, minimally invasive surgical robots have emerged. Research institutions and technology companies worldwide are undertaking significant costs to develop minimally invasive surgical robots, driving continuous progress and increasingly widespread application of this technology. Currently, the total cost of commercially available minimally invasive surgical robot systems for clinical use is extremely high. For example, introducing a daVinci minimally invasive surgical robot system to China would cost over 20 million RMB, with annual maintenance costs reaching up to 1.4 million RMB, hindering its widespread adoption. Furthermore, the surgical instruments used have a lifespan of only 10 uses, resulting in very high costs per surgery. Therefore, most ordinary families cannot afford such high surgical costs, limiting the widespread application of minimally invasive surgical robots to a small number of patients.
[0003] In response to the above situation, my country has actively conducted research on minimally invasive surgical robots and promoted the transformation of corresponding products. However, to date, my country's research and development of minimally invasive surgical robots has mainly focused on multi-port minimally invasive surgery, showing a rapid development trend and achieving considerable results. Research on single-port minimally invasive surgical robots, on the other hand, is still in its early stages. Single-port minimally invasive surgical robots, due to their advantages such as fewer surgical incisions, smaller incision area, lower operator fatigue, and the ability to perform more precise and complex surgical procedures, have become a very important research direction in the field of medical surgical robots. With an aging population and increasing medical needs, the medical robot market is becoming increasingly important. Developing a lightweight, flexible, highly integrated, and safe single-port minimally invasive surgical robot can not only stimulate innovation in medical robot technology and its practical application, but also help my country achieve rapid and continuous progress in the field of medical robots. Simultaneously, this will also help improve people's living standards and bring more benefits to the national economic development.
[0004] Chinese Patent Publication No. CN102028548A discloses a clamp-type surgical instrument for a minimally invasive laparoscopic surgical robot. This surgical instrument is mainly connected to an interface base. Four drive mechanisms on the interface base drive the operating tube transmission mechanism, left finger transmission mechanism, right finger transmission mechanism, and wrist joint transmission mechanism on the surgical instrument, respectively. The wrist joint, left fingers, and right fingers on the end effector are moved via forward and backward drive wires for the left and right fingers, and forward and backward drive wires for the right and right fingers. The disadvantages of this surgical instrument are: the overall space occupied by the transmission and drive mechanisms is large, and the structure of the transmission and drive mechanisms is complex. Furthermore, the surgical instrument uses a drive shaft wound with wires to achieve the opening and closing motion of the clamp tip, and uses gears to compensate for the wire's yaw motion, resulting in complex wire winding, transmission interference, and a low degree of yaw capability at the clamp tip. [0174] like Figure 11 As shown, the flexible segment of the flexible surgical instrument consists of seven flexible units. Each flexible unit includes a cross shaft (corresponding to the flexible cross-shaped pivot pin 209 mentioned earlier) and a rigid block (corresponding to the flexible connecting seat 208 mentioned earlier). The flexible units are connected by the cross shaft, thereby achieving bidirectional pivoting of the flexible segment. Therefore, the pose of the end of the flexible segment is related to the movement of each rigid block. Thus, it is necessary to analyze the pivoting angle of each rigid block in the flexible segment. Since the rigid block can pivot bidirectionally, the pivoting in a single direction can be analyzed first. For example... Figure 13 As shown, the rigid block has four small holes through which steel wire ropes L1, L2, L3, and L4 pass (corresponding to the first drive shaft 131, second drive shaft 132, third drive shaft 133, and fourth drive shaft 134 mentioned earlier), controlling the bending of the flexible section. The analysis focuses on the end rigid block and rigid block i, considering only the sway of the flexible section under the tension of steel wire ropes L1 and L3, neglecting the friction between the steel wire rope and the mechanical structure, as well as its own weight. Therefore, the force on the steel wire rope is equal at any position.

[0188] From the above analysis of the forces acting on the rigid blocks, it is clear that the angle between the end face of each rigid block and the wire rope in the flexible section remains consistent. Therefore, the deflection angle of each rigid block in the flexible section is also equal. Similarly, considering the swaying of the flexible section under the tension of wire ropes L2 and L4, the deflection angle of each rigid block is also equal. This indicates that regardless of the direction in which the flexible section sways, the sway angle of each rigid block is equal. Because each wire rope in the flexible section can be controlled individually, only the lengths of the four wire ropes within the flexible section need to be adjusted to cause bending in all directions.

[0239] Since flexible surgical instruments are driven and controlled by steel wire ropes, it is necessary to control the movement of the instrument's end effector by changing the length of the steel wire ropes. Therefore, it is necessary to obtain the relationship between the joint variables of the flexible surgical instrument and the changes in the rope length of each part. The rotation of the flexible surgical instrument's control lever is achieved by controlling the rotation of a rotation unit (spool) coaxial with the control lever. The rotation of the rotation unit is achieved through wire transmission. Two steel wire ropes are fixed at one end to the rotation unit and at the other end to the spool driven by the motor that controls the rotation of the control lever. The two steel wire ropes are wound on the spool in a forward and reverse manner, respectively. Let the radius of the control lever's rotation unit be r1, and the length changes of the steel wire ropes L5 and L6 controlling the rotation of the control lever be Δl5 and Δl6, respectively. Then we have: Δl5(Δl6)=±r1×θ2.
[0240] The oscillation motion of the rigid rod of the flexible surgical instrument is achieved by fixing one end of two steel wire ropes through a through-hole in the rigid rod to both sides of the end of the rigid rod, and the other end through a channel in the control lever to a spool driven by a motor that controls the oscillation of the rigid rod. The two steel wire ropes are wound on the spool in a forward and reverse manner. Let the steel wire ropes controlling the oscillation of the rigid rod be L7 and L8. Neglecting the weight of the flexible surgical instrument and the friction between the steel wire ropes and the mechanical structure, and assuming that the tension of the steel wire ropes remains constant throughout the control process, the radius of the through-hole is equal to the radius of the steel wire rope, and the length of the steel wire rope within the control lever and the rigid rod remains constant, then the length changes of steel wire ropes L7 and L8 are only reflected in the section transitioning from the through-hole in the control lever to the through-hole in the rigid rod.
